#d57893 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d57893 is composed of 83.5% red, 47.1%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.7% magenta, 31%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 342.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 65.3%. #d57893 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0ff with #ab0027.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d57893 color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#d57893 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d57893 has RGB values of R:213, G:120,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.31,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13990035.

Shades and Tints of #d57893
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0507 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d57893
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aca1a4 is the less saturated color, while #fe4f82 is the most saturated one.
